Tammy

/tăm'-ē/ · Tam·my · IPA /ˈtami/
01 n. A kind of woolen, or woolen and cotton, cloth, often highly glazed, -- used for curtains, sieves, strainers, etc.

  2. 2.
    A sieve, or strainer, made of this material; a tamis.
